Be forwarned! Taking any equipment to Sam Ash, or Guitar Center to sell, or trade-in is gonna be a very disheartening experience to say the least.

1st of all, you paid retail price!
2nd of all, they can get the same product at wholesale (or whatever arrangement they have with the manufacturer)
3rd of all, they offer you half of what it would cost them to purchase the product. So you can excpect to get at best a third of what you paid for the set, or per drum.

It's understandable, and the way of commerce, to buy low and sell high (and I don't mean altered states :D ).
